Automation Testing
- Lead end to end Testing Automation Process
- Design and implement efficient Testing practices
- Conduct Test case and Code reviews to ensure the quality of Test Cases, Test coverage and Automation Code
- Participate in Planning meetings and ensure quality at all levels of SDLC
- Provide estimations for Manual and Automation
- Provide Testing and Automation Strategy for newly developed Features
- Identify the right tool and set up the automation framework for UI, API, and unit level
- Increase Automation confidence by reducing random test failures
- Work closely with the Development team and ensures code is delivered with high code coverage
- Responsible for QA metrics and Automation ROI and report them to management
- Identify Performance Application Performance bottlenecks and suggest the right tool and test strategy for Non-Functional Testing
- Guide and Mentor QA Team on the Testing and Automation Tools, Frameworks and Process
- Measure and Investigate Defect Leakage and provide preventive measures
- Identify CI / CD tools, define branching strategies, setup CI / CD pipeline

About Klenty
About
About Klenty:
Klenty is a Software Product company operating in the Sales Engagement category.One of the fastest growing SAAS startups in the sales engagement space, Klenty is headquartered in California and perates from Chennai, India. Klenty’s Sales Engagement Product helps thousands of sales teams automate all the repetitive activities involved in the sales process like sending emails, follow-ups, tracking engagement metrics, etc - so that the sales team can focus more on activities like building relationships and closing deals. With over 4000 customers including the likes of Oracle, Fitbit, Gartner, Chargebee, we are on a mission to transform every B2B Sales team into an unstoppable force. Join us in building the future of sales engagement software.
Klenty is a great place to work if you…
1. Believe that constant learning is the path to true mastery
2. Want to have the complete ownership freedom and ownership to execute and deliver a
world class output
3. Want to operate at a world class level of competence
4. Move fast and create meaningful impact every single day in pursuit of our mission
5. Have a growth mindset and prioritize learning and personal growth
6. Want to create a world where work feels like play; where everyday is a Friday.
In short, Klenty is for the Learners, the Problem Solvers and the Creators who want to keep
pushing themselves to become masters at their craft and want to create a dent in the world.
Connect with the team
Similar jobs
Requirements:
•Proficiency in programming/scripting with Kotlin/Espresso
•Strong experience in developing Automation scripts, Automation framework
•Experience in automation of Mobile application and Rest APIs using Kotlin/Espresso framework
•Strong knowledge of automation tools/framework such as Espresso, Appium
•Hands-on expertise in using Kotlin programming
•Hands-on expertise in Atlassian tools like Jira, Bitbucket, Confluence etc.
•Experience with CI/CD tools such as GitHub, Jenkins, CI/CD
•Experience in using docker containers as automation execution engine
•Experience working in an Agile/waterfall development process
•Strong conceptual and problem-solving skills
•Logging Defects with relevant analysis and working on the same till closure with the root cause
•Expertise in Agile / iterative testing
•Experience in integration testing is an added advantage
•Experience in design and development of automation framework
•Experience in deriving quality metrics for Automation Delivery
•Experience in setting up CI/CD pipeline for automation execution



Knowledge, Skills and Abilities :
- Strong OO design and coding skills using multiple stacks, and knowledge of the pros and cons of each
- 1+ years’ experience with Golang
- 6+ years application development experience
- Strong data design skills, using both SQL and NoSQL data stores
- Experience with CI/CD pipelines such as Jenkins
- Experience working with event based distributed systems
- Experience working with services in a Dockerized environment
- Experience with Elasticsearch, Couchbase, Redis, and/or PostgreSQL a plus
- Requires 6+ years of related experience with a Bachelor’s degree; or 3 years and a Master’s degree; or a PhD with 2 years’ experience; or equivalent experience.
Position : Database Programmer:
Job Description / Required Skills
- Strong experience in Database design for complex web and mobile application, including writing complex store procedures, function, triggers and ad-hoc queries.
- Hands-on development experience with T-SQL.
- Strong experience on Database designing, normalization, optimization and performance tuning.
- Experience in advanced SQL programming, problem-solving and analytical skills.
- Experience in security, troubleshooting and optimizing the performance of databases and stored procedures.
- Experience in Refactoring/troubleshooting existing databases as needed.
- Deep understanding of referential integrity and indexing.
- Assisting with production database issues and helping to troubleshoot and isolate the root cause of issues and provide issue resolution by interacting with Developers.
- Ability to estimate development tasks accurately and meet agreed upon deadlines.
- Understanding of code promotion, version control and QA procedures.
- Good Communication skills.
Technical Skills:
- MySql, MS-SQL, SQL Server Management Studio and SQL Server Profiler.
- PostgreSQL
- DCL, DDL, DML Scripts.
- T-SQL, SSRS and SSIS
- OS Environments: Windows XP/Windows 7, Windows Server 2003/2008
Experience : 3 to 4 years
Qualification : B. Tech/BE/MCA/MSC Computers
Location : Mumbai

Roles and Responsibilities
- Apply knowledge set to fetch data from multiple online sources, cleanse it and build APIs on top of it
- Develop a deep understanding of our vast data sources on the web and know exactly how, when, and which data to scrap, parse and store
- We're looking for people who will naturally take ownership of data products and who can bring a project all the way from a fast prototype to production.
- Integrating and maintaining Python services
- Developing robust microservices and applications
Desired Candidate Profile
- Strong relevant experience of at least 2-3 years.
- Strong coding experience in Python3.
- Should have good experience with Django and NodeJs.
- Proficient on modelling applications on both RDBMS and NOSQL databases
- Should have experience in web scraping
- Good understanding and hands-on with scheduling and managing tasks with cron
- Should have experience with microservice architecture
- Compile and analyze data, processes, and codes to troubleshoot problems and identify areas for improvement
- Should have experience in shell scripting, GIT and docker
- Writing unit tests for 100% code coverage.
• Deep knowledge and proven success of utilizing LinkedIn Recruiter for successful hires.
• Excellent understanding of India market talent pool, sourcing channels, hiring trends, cultural norms,
compensation benchmarks.
• In-house full lifecycle recruitment experience with an international organization.
• Strong behavioral based interviewing experience.
• Knowledge of Application Tracking Systems.
• Ability to articulate and understand the specific role requirements.
• Proactive candidate sourcing skills through all available internal and external channels.
• Clear and effective written and verbal communication skills.
• Strong proficiency with Microsoft suite.
• Proven experience managing multiple searches through strong prioritization skills.
• Ability to be responsive and effective in a fast-paced corporate culture, to multitask and operate effectively in a matrix organization.
• Best practice process management and driving operational effectiveness.
• Service oriented mindset with a proactive demeanor.

● Design overall architecture of the web application.
● Maintain quality and ensure responsiveness of applications.
● Collaborate with the rest of the engineering team to design and launch new features.
● Maintain code integrity and organization.
● Experience working with graphic designers and converting designs to visual elements.
● Understanding and implementation of security and data protection.
● Highly experienced with front-end programming languages - HTML, CSS JavaScript, etc
● Proficient experience using - advanced JavaScript libraries and frameworks
Development experience for both mobile and desktop.
● Knowledge of code versioning tools such as Git
Requirement -
● Proven work experience as a Front-end developer
● Hands on experience with markup languages
● Experience with JavaScript, CSS and HTML
● Wordpress would be an added advantage.
● Prefer from Tier One college like ( IIIT, NIT, IIT, NSUT, DTU..etc )
● Familiarity with browser testing and debugging
● In-depth understanding of the entire web development process (design, development
and deployment)
● Understanding of layout aesthetics
● An ability to perform well in a fast-paced environment
● Excellent analytical and multitasking skills
● B. Tech. in computer science Preferred.


- Spend most of your time developing brand new software in Python
- Build out a secure data replication infrastructure to replicate transactional data across a hierarchical system
- Build out APIs for supporting a fleet of 20k devices
- Build out a configurable data analytics and reporting framework
- Build out real time dashboards for getting a high level and deep dive view of the overall system
- Be responsible for independently designing and building out modules of the overall system
- Work with a team of smart peers and take ownership of the resulting system
- Push yourselves, create impact, learn and grow as an engineer

